Three times a winner

  Peter Nicholson, the owner and creator of Nicholson’s Fine Foods in Yamba, has continued on his merry way, winning a champion trophy at the Royal Queensland Food & Wine Show (RQFWS) for the third consecutive year. Mr Nicholson entered five sections in the RQFWS’s Cheese & Dairy Produce Show (dessert section) and won three gold and two silver awards for variations of his Belgian chocolate mousse. His Swiss dark variation was named the ‘Dairy Australia Champion Dairy Dessert or Yoghurt of Show’. Mr Nicholson said, while he enjoyed the accolades associated with the many awards his foods have won over the years, that “the reason we enter is to have independent reviews of our products”. “It’s an indicator to us of the quality we are able to produce, and that we are on track to keep our quality parameters at a high level. “We are lucky to have the royal show system to judge Australian made food and wine products. “There is no other independent judging system in Australia and the various shows bring international judges for cheese and wine. “It’s very important that the industry supports the show system: it strengthens Australian food and beverage products by having them critically analysed.”
